WHAT – Nassau County Legislature Alternate Deputy Minority Leader Debra Mulé (D - Freeport) is partnering with New York State Assemblymember Judy Griffin, the Baldwin Chamber of Commerce, the Baldwin Civic Association and Town of Hempstead Sanitary District No. 2 to host a community cleanup at Lofts Pond in Baldwin on Saturday, Sept. 6.
Garbage bags will be provided by organizers; participants are encouraged to bring pokers, rakes, grabbers, gloves and other supplemental tools. To safeguard against ticks and other hazards, attendees are encouraged to wear long sleeves, pants, socks, and other protective attire.
“There is no better way of marking the start of a new season than rolling up our sleeves and giving one of Baldwin’s cherished natural treasures some much-deserved TLC,” Alternate Deputy Minority Leader Mulé said. “I hope you’ll join me, Assemblymember Griffin, Sani 2 and Baldwin community leaders as we give Lofts Pond a ‘clean sweep’ into autumn!”
